Address

MFFi8AxfaJFaEMSWAEi8pg6crPSEeUm92A

0 MONA

Confirmed
Total Received19.38758526 MONA4.97 BMD
Total Sent19.38758526 MONA4.97 BMD
Final Balance0 MONA0.00 BMD
No. Transactions2

Transactions

MFFi8AxfaJFaEMSWAEi8pg6crPSEeUm92A19.38758526 MONA290.76 BMD4.97 BMD
 
MNsVKuMPQLkEwGJCteESQw1CcCPEKF2qpD18.36315833 MONA275.39 BMD4.71 BMD
MRj2yquN1WTjJzr57haK6BESTGPEXi5qHe1.02418954 MONA15.36 BMD0.26 BMD
MKy8vDsuuYEJ27mFNWgkYyYao6Xdwuo6bG20.38818628 MONA305.76 BMD5.23 BMD
 
MG9KhJRPxxpa86EKKE9JoKhzCZkWgeSpiF1.00036363 MONA15.00 BMD0.26 BMD
MFFi8AxfaJFaEMSWAEi8pg6crPSEeUm92A19.38758526 MONA290.76 BMD4.97 BMD